Palestinian youth shot dead by zionist forces in Jenin
A Palestinian youth was shot dead by zionist occupation forces during a military operation in the city of Jenin in the occupied West Bank on Thursday morning.
The Ministry of Health said that Mustafa al-Kastouni, 32, was shot in the head, chest, and abdomen and died of his injuries.
Local reports said that the zionist forces destroyed al-Kastouni's residence and apprehended two other Palestinians during the operation.
